A Coffee Board RCMC is a Registration-cum-Membership Certificate issued by the Coffee Board of India — the commodity board for coffee under the Ministry of Commerce, recognised by DGFT under the Foreign Trade Policy (FTP). Coffee exporters register with the Coffee Board to export coffee and avail FTP export benefits. The application is filed through the DGFT common digital platform, the certificate is valid for 5 years, and a valid Import Export Code (IEC) is a prerequisite. The Coffee Board also handles post-shipment export data filing for coffee.

What Is Coffee Board RCMC?

A quick, plain-language explanation before the details.

In simple terms

A Coffee Board RCMC certifies that you are registered with the Coffee Board of India as a coffee exporter, so you can export coffee and claim Foreign Trade Policy export benefits.

Legally

The RCMC is a Registration-cum-Membership Certificate granted by the Coffee Board of India — the DGFT-recognised commodity board for coffee under the Foreign Trade Policy. It evidences membership of the concerned board for the purpose of availing FTP benefits and export authorisations.

Governing authority

Issued by the Coffee Board of India (Ministry of Commerce). Applications are filed and processed through the DGFT common digital platform, which routes them to the concerned Export Promotion Council / commodity board.

Validity

An RCMC is valid for five financial years from the year of issue. Coffee exporters must keep the Coffee Board updated with their export data and any changes to their registered particulars.

How Long It Takes

How Long Does a Coffee Board RCMC Take?

StageExpected Time
Consultation + document collection1–2 working days
Coffee Board registration + application filing2–5 working days
Board processing + RCMC issued5–14 working days

Typical end-to-end issue takes 7–14 working days with complete documents and a valid IEC. Coffee Board or DGFT queries pause the clock until they are resolved. An issued RCMC is valid for five financial years.

Common Mistakes That Delay Your Application

Applying for RCMC without a valid IEC in place
Skipping the Coffee Board exporter registration step
Selecting the wrong nature of business (grower, curer, roaster, merchant)
Mismatched details across IEC, PAN and the application
Blurred or incomplete document scans causing queries
Address proof without the owner’s NOC for rented premises
Ignoring Coffee Board queries within the response window
Missing post-shipment coffee export data filing with the Board

Latest Updates

Regulatory Updates 2025–26

  • 2025: RCMC is applied for through the DGFT common e-RCMC portal and is valid for 5 years (to 31 March of the fifth year).
  • 2025: Exporters claim Foreign Trade Policy 2023 benefits — RoDTEP, Advance Authorisation and EPCG — for which a valid IEC and RCMC are prerequisites.
  • 2025: The IEC must be electronically updated on the DGFT portal every year between April and June, or it is de-activated.

How do I apply for a Coffee Board RCMC on the DGFT portal?
You apply through the DGFT common e-RCMC portal at dgft.gov.in — log in with your IEC-linked account, select the Coffee Board of India, complete the e-RCMC form with your coffee products, upload documents and e-sign. The application is routed to the Coffee Board for approval. TaxClue files it end to end for you.
What is the difference between IEC and a Coffee Board RCMC?
An IEC (Import Export Code) is the basic DGFT code that permits any import or export. The Coffee Board RCMC is the membership certificate from the Coffee Board of India — the commodity board for coffee — that lets you export coffee and claim FTP benefits. You need the IEC first, then the RCMC.
What export benefits does a Coffee Board RCMC unlock?
A valid Coffee Board RCMC is required to avail Foreign Trade Policy incentives such as RoDTEP, Advance Authorisation, EPCG and duty-exemption benefits on coffee exports, plus Coffee Board export-promotion and market-development programmes.
